Warde l l Pugh was born October 1,1966 to the late Ethel Lean McCloud ("Mama")
and Joseph Pugh ("Pop Pop"). Wardell was raised by the late John Hazel McCloud who
he affectionately called "Dad". He transitioned from Earth to Glory on June 28, 2018 after
a lengthy illness.

Wardell was known to many as Skunk and to family as Wardie. He was educated in the
Baltimore City Public School System. At an early age, he accepted the Lord into his life.

Wardell was a dedicated employee at Crispy Bagel, where he made
friends and fostered relationships. Wardell retired after 21 years of
services.

Wardell was the youngest of 8 children, a true momma's boy.

He would sit and have long conversations with his mom or just
lay across her bed and spend quality time with her. Some of
his favorite pastime was spent with his grandchildren.

He enjoyed watching his grandson play football (Lol.o).
telling corny jokes to his daughters, and taking his
granddaughter (Mama) to breakfast at McDonalds. He also
enjoyed playing drums, listening to the oldies, boxing and
hanging outside with his daughters and the guys shooting Craps.

In 1982 Wardell met Pebbles, the girl of his life, while playing the street game "Skully".
Over the years the courtship developed into an inseparable relationship.

Out of this union they brought into this world two beautiful girls, Bugga & Day-Day.

Wardell is preceded in death by his brothers Odell, Eddie and Irvin Pugh.
